The discussion delves into the differences between hyperplasia and hypertrophy, clarifying that humans primarily experience hypertrophy, which is the enlargement of existing muscle fibers rather than an increase in their number. Despite speculation within the bodybuilding community about the potential for hyperplasia through specific lifting techniques, current evidence does not support this notion, even under extreme conditions such as steroid use. The conversation emphasizes the importance of understanding muscle damage and its role in muscle growth.
